Common Myths Concerning LASIK and PRK
Many people have mistaken beliefs concerning LASIK and PRK that can shadow their decision-making. cataract surgery how long between eyes is that these treatments are only for those with severe vision problems. Actually, LASIK and PRK can fix a range of refractive errors, including n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.
An additional misconception is the idea that the surgical treatments are painful. The majority of patients experience minimal pain during the procedure, thanks to numbing eye drops. Some could likewise bother with an extensive healing; nonetheless, several return to their daily tasks within a day or 2.
In addition, there's a misconception that as soon as you have the surgery, you'll never ever require glasses again. While numerous accomplish 20/20 vision, some might still require glasses for specific tasks as they age.
Understanding the Safety and Efficiency of Vision Improvement Surgical Procedure
While thinking about vision modification surgical treatment, you may wonder about its safety and security and performance. Usually, these procedures, like LASIK and PRK, are risk-free and have high success rates. Most patients experience substantial improvements in their vision, commonly achieving 20/25 vision or far better.
Nevertheless, it's vital to bear in mind that, like any kind of surgical treatment, threats exist. You could face issues such as dry eyes or glow, however serious issues are uncommon.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for Individuals
As you think about the lasting end results of vision modification surgery, it's vital to recognize how your eyesight may change gradually. Lots of people experience stable vision for several years after the procedure, yet some may observe progressive shifts because of age or other elements.
Regular eye examinations are essential to keep an eye on these adjustments and ensure your vision continues to be optimal. It's likewise vital to go over any worry about your eye specialist, as they can provide assistance tailored to your special scenario.
While many people delight in enhanced vision, you should be prepared for the opportunity of requiring glasses or get in touch with lenses later in life. Ultimately, remaining educated and positive concerning your eye health can help you keep the very best feasible vision results.
